diff --git a/inventory_provider/routes/poller.py b/inventory_provider/routes/poller.py index ce107c47a42a1a0129a83ffcf2995989f0a061b7..c5a32aa6df5cfcee3ce7afb902ccb35e3798712b 100644 --- a/inventory_provider/routes/poller.py +++ b/inventory_provider/routes/poller.py @@ -548,6 +548,7 @@ def _get_dashboards(interface, region=None): if region == 'EAP': yield BRIAN_DASHBOARDS.EAP + def _get_dashboard_data(ifc, customers, regions=None): if regions is None: regions = [] diff --git a/test/test_worker.py b/test/test_worker.py index 1d61282f43e7fe028fe11ad2ed130256374af4a1..452550b31d9ac8f40cb272147904b8ec3302bee6 100644 --- a/test/test_worker.py +++ b/test/test_worker.py @@ -788,7 +788,7 @@ def test_populate_poller_interfaces_cache( "type": "SERVICE TYPE", "status": "operational" }], - 'customers': {'geant'} + 'customers': [{'name': 'GEANT', 'type': 'UNKNOWN'}] }, "AE_A.456": { 'services': [{ @@ -797,7 +797,7 @@ def test_populate_poller_interfaces_cache( "type": "SERVICE TYPE", "status": "operational" }], - 'customers': {'geant'} + 'customers': [{'name': 'GEANT', 'type': 'UNKNOWN'}] } } }